Be Bop A Lula The Everly Brothers

 The original "Be Bop A Lula" is a classic rock and roll song popularized by Gene Vincent and later covered by The Everly Brothers. It has a catchy, upbeat rhythm and relies on simple chord progressions, making it approachable for beginner guitarists.


Chords and Progression

This version uses the chords A, A7, D, and E. All are open chords, which are ideal for beginners.
Practice switching smoothly between A and A7, as these changes happen frequently and quickly.
The basic progression is I-IV-V (A, D, E) in the key of A, a hallmark of early rock and roll.


Strumming Pattern

A straightforward rock and roll strumming pattern works well:
Try down-down-up-up-down-up (D-D-U-U-D-U) for each measure.
Focus on keeping a steady rhythm, and accent the backbeat by strumming a bit harder on the second and fourth beats.
If that's tricky, start with simple downstrokes and gradually add upstrokes as you get comfortable.
